MoravaEngine

About

2D/3D graphics engine written in C++ language.

It currently supports the following graphics APIs:

  • OpenGL 4.5+
  • Vulkan 1.2
  • DirectX 11

Its current purpose is to experiment with various CG concepts and techniques:

  • Phong lighting model
  • Shadows (directional light, omni-directional shadows)
  • Physically based rendering (PBR)
  • Image based lighting (IBL)
  • Screen-space ambient occlusion (SSAO)
  • Particle systems
  • Instanced rendering
  • Surface reflection and refraction
  • Framebuffers
  • Post-processing
  • Level of detail
  • Scene editor
  • Perlin noise generator
  • Procedural landmass generation
  • Voxel based volumes
  • Marching cubes algorithm
  • Physics simulations
  • Skeletal animation

Installation

Build automation based on CMake (in progress)

Project setup:

$ git clone --recursive https://github.com/dtrajko/MoravaEngine.git
$ cd MoravaEngine
  • Build the MoravaEngine with CMake
$ mkdir ./MoravaEngine/build
$ cd ./MoravaEngine/build
$ cmake ..
  • Open the solution ./MoravaEngine/build/MoravaEngine.sln

  • Change Runtime Library from Multi-threaded DLL to Multi-threaded for the project glfw3
    Go to Properties > Configuration Properties > C/C++ > Code Generation > Runtime Library
    Change Runtime Library to either
    "Multi-threaded Debug (/MTd)" (Debug) or
    "Multi-threaded (/MT)" (Release)
    (All projects in MoravaEngine solution should have the Runtime Library option set to either /MTd (Debug) or /MT (Release))

  • Build projects DirectXTex and glfw3

  • Build the project MoravaEngine

Keyboard and Mouse shortcuts

  • Add Mesh or Model: Left CTRL + Left Mouse Button
  • Camera Rotation: Right Mouse Button
  • Camera Movement: W) forward, A) left, S) back, D) right, Q) down, E) up
  • Fast Movement: Left SHIFT + W|A|S|D|Q|E
  • Enable Gizmo: TAB + Left Mouse Button
  • Toggle Gizmo Modes: 1) Translate, 2) Scale, 3) Rotate, 4) Disable
  • Scene Save: Left CTRL + S
  • Scene Reset: Left CTRL + R
  • Scene Load: Left CTRL + L
  • Toggle Wireframe Mode: R
  • Copy scene object: Left CTRL + C
